Hawk Cliff Hawkwatch
Port Stanley, Ontario, Canada
Daily Raptor Counts: Oct 20, 2021

Species            Day's Count    Month Total  Season Total


Black Vulture                0              1              1
Turkey Vulture              0          8233          10482
Osprey                      0              8            59
Bald Eagle                  15            164            343
Northern Harrier            4            185            551
Sharp-shinned Hawk          25          1633          2859
Cooper's Hawk                3            97            130
Northern Goshawk            0            10            10
Red-shouldered Hawk          2            21            23
Broad-winged Hawk            0              7          23654
Red-tailed Hawk            12            154            223
Rough-legged Hawk            0              2              2
Golden Eagle                1            11            11
American Kestrel            7            463          1185
Merlin                      0            41            79
Peregrine Falcon            4            59            111
Unknown Accipiter            0              0              0
Unknown Buteo                0              0              0
Unknown Falcon              0              0              0
Unknown Eagle                0              0              0
Unknown Raptor              0              0              0
Swainson's Hawk              0              2              3

Total:                      73          11091          39726

Observation start time: 08:00:00
Observation end  time: 15:00:00
Total observation time: 7 hours

Weather:
Some cloud cover to start the day with about half the sky covered and then
slowly building in to 100% cloud cover before clearing a bit in the last
hour of the count.  Winds were moderate first from the W but backing to SW
for the rest of the day.  Temps ranged from 12C to 18C and humidity dropped
fairly quickly which always seems to help the flight get going.

Raptor Observations:
Today's flight was pretty much as expected with not a big number of birds
with just 73 tallied but with 9 different species noted. They counters had
another Golden Eagle today along with another 4 Peregrines and another 2
Red-shouldered Hawks.

Non-raptor Observations:
None reported.

Predictions:
It's looking pretty wet for tomorrow (Thursday) so I'm not expecting much
of a flight but keep an eye on the weather for Friday as forecasters are
calling for light to moderate N and NW winds which is always good for this
point in the season.
